Probable Cause

The pilot's improper fuel planning, which resulted in fuel exhaustion and a forced landing on a road where the left wing impacted vegetation and sustained substantial damage.

Full Narrative

The pilot reported that while on a cross county flight, "it appears that I ran out of fuel and was forced to land on a road nearby and adjacent to the approach end of an active runway." During the landing roll, the left wing impacted a bush, and the airplane departed the road to the left into a ditch. The left wing sustained substantial damage.

The pilot reported there were no pre-impact mechanical failures or malfunctions with the airframe or engine that would have precluded normal operation.
